Title: Multiplication of Decimal

Grade: 8-a Lesson: S2-L5

Explanation: Hello Students, time to learn examples. Let us take turns and read each example. Explain each step. Pay special attention to steps and pictures and communicate in your own words.

Examples:

Find the product \$56.3 \times 0.5\$.

Step 1a

The multiplication ignores the decimal points in multiplicand and multiplier. \$(563) \times (05)\$ = \$2815\$

1a

.

Explanation: We solve the multiplication problem as we normally would with whole numbers.

Step 1b

After multiplication, count the number of decimal places in the decimal number.
56.3 -→ 1 decimal place 0.5 -→ 1 decimal place

1b

.

Explanation: To find the total decimal places after multiplying, count the original number’s decimal places. For instance, 56.3 has 1 decimal place, and 0.5 has 1 decimal place. The total number of decimal places after multiplying is 2.

Step 1c

Place the decimal point in the obtained product. \$28.15\$

1c

.

Explanation: Therefore,\$(56.3) \times (0.5)\$ = 28.15
